説明
chrome.virtualKeyboard
API はキオスク専用の API で、キオスク セッションで仮想キーボードのレイアウトと動作を設定する場合に使用します。
権限
virtualKeyboard
対象
Chrome 58 以降
ChromeOS のみ
型
FeatureRestrictions
プロパティ
-
autoCompleteEnabled
ブール値(省略可)
仮想キーボードでオートコンプリート機能を使用できるかどうかを指定します。
-
autoCorrectEnabled
ブール値(省略可)
仮想キーボードで自動修正を使用できるかどうか。
-
handwritingEnabled
ブール値(省略可)
仮想キーボードで手書き入力認識による入力を行えるかどうかを指定します。
-
spellCheckEnabled
ブール値(省略可)
仮想キーボードでスペルチェックを行えるかどうかを指定します。
-
voiceInputEnabled
ブール値(省略可)
仮想キーボードで音声入力できるかどうか。
Methods
restrictFeatures()
Promise
chrome.virtualKeyboard.restrictFeatures(
restrictions: FeatureRestrictions,
callback?: function,
)
仮想キーボードの機能に制限を設定します。
パラメータ
-
仮想キーボード機能の有効/無効の設定。
-
callback
関数(省略可)
callback
パラメータは次のようになります。(update: FeatureRestrictions) => void
-
updateChrome 63 以降
-
戻り値
-
Promise<FeatureRestrictions>
Chrome 96 以降Promise は Manifest V3 以降でのみサポートされます。他のプラットフォームではコールバックを使用する必要があります。